The Details
What exactly you will be doing…

  • Learn and retain complete knowledge of front office procedures and comply with all policies and procedures.
  • Be the champion of maintaining the Virgin “Tone of Voice,” culture & level of standards. Teach the Junction team to also embody the TOV in all guest interactions.
  • Training, training, training! And more training! Did we mention you might be training?
  • Use excellent communication skills with guests and staff including verbal, written and body language.
  • Learn and teach knowledge of all front office technical systems (HMS, Guestware, Rapid Response, GoConcierge, etc).
  • Assist Rooms team by providing support in the various positions: GSA, Bellman, Doorman, YES! Agent and Reservations Agent.
  • Assist and process check-in & check-outs for our guests in accordance with their preference (traditional, kiosk, iPad).
  • Process guest accounts by presenting folios to guests when requested, resolving any disputed charges & settling accounts by following accounting procedures.
  • Manage The Know program to ensure guest profile information is relevant and it is being utilized to dazzle our guests during their stay.
  • Ensure all guest questions & requests are completed & followed up on while executing fabulous guest service.
  • Be creative and think outside the box to create memorable experiences for our guests.
  • When needed support Atmosphere and F&B departments during night operations.
  • Ensure Rooms team are completing job specific checklists daily and thoroughly for their respective positions.

Background must-have
High school or equivalent education required. Minimum of two years of Front Office experience. Ability to clearly and pleasantly communicate in English with guests, management/co-workers, both in person and on the telephone. Proficient computer knowledge. Current right to work in the UK.
